You should be able to type

FILE DATABASE.GROUP=DATABASE.TESTGROUP

before you start powerhouse.

> Is there any way of getting software to look for a database via some
> sort of MPE re-direction?  We are testing some new changes to our
> PowerHouse applications and our dictionaries are all compiled with
> the database file set to xxxx.data.
>
> Our testdata resides in the group testdata.  I would like to have the
> existing compiled applications reference the test data without having
> to re-compile them all into a special group using a special
> dictionary.
